Which nursing action is essential in performing enteral feeding?Flushing is the single most effective action that prolongs the life of nasogastric tubes. It is recommended that flushing occur BEFORE, DURING and AFTER administration of enteral medications and feeds.
Which of the following actions by the nurse is appropriate when inserting a nasogastric tube?1)Place the client in high Fowler's position. 2)Measure the intended length to insert the NG tube. 3)Lubricate the tube tip with water-soluble lubricant. 4)Direct the tube upward and backward along the floor of the nose.
Which term describes the suggested intake for individuals based on experimentally determined estimates of nutrient intakes quizlet?Adequate intake is the suggested intake for individuals based on experimentally determined estimates of nutrient intakes. The tolerable upper intake level is the highest level of nutrient intake that likely poses no risk of adverse health events.
